We began rehearsals last week for our most ambitious project to date. We have commissioned Stephen Petronio for a quintet, The Social Band, with original music by Son Lux, to complement Annie-B Parson and Paul Lazar’s work The Goats. These two works will premiere at the Historic Asolo Theater in Sarasota, Florida on February 9-12, 2011, and we are thrilled with the future prospects of this program. The dance/theater work of The Goats juxtaposed with the sheer virtuosic athleticism of Petronio’s choreography promises to be a fulfilling challenge for us as performers – to see dancers demonstrate such a full spectrum is a rarity, and we are confident that it will be OtherShore’s finest performances to date.
